A Comparison of Methods for Estimating Populations of Spittlebug Nymphs in Alfalfa1

Abstract
Estimates as shown by counts of stems infested with spittle masses and by counts of nymphs per stem indicated that the latter method is the more accurate and uniformly shows a higher degree of control than the former, which gives a conservative estimate of effectiveness of treatments but is more practical in field work.
